Why Campus Rape Should Impact Where You Apply
Twenty-Eight out of the Top 30 "Best Universities" in U.S. News & World Report's 2015 rankings are under federal investigation for their handling of sexual assault - yes, even the Ivies.
Andrea L. Pino is a co-founder of End Rape on Campus, a survivor-run organization that provides direct services to survivors of campus sexual violence. Andrea attended The University of North Carolina at Chapel Hill, where she majored in Political Science and English, and pursued research around the policy framing of Title IX, and campus violence. Andrea filed a Federal Complaint with the Department of Education against UNC alongside four other women in January 2013, which upon investigation received national media attention. Her activism has been featured on front page of the New York Times, CNN, Good Morning America, The Melissa Harris-Perry Show, and countless other media sources. Working with New York Sen. Kirsten Gillibrand, she helped advise the writing of the Bi-Partisan Campus Safety and Accountability Act, which is pending floor time.
